Hwaung Lee is a scholar working on Radiology, Nuclear Medicine and Imaging, Materials Chemistry and Electrical and Electronic Engineering. According to data from OpenAlex, Hwaung Lee has authored 44 papers receiving a total of 1.3k indexed citations (citations by other indexed papers that have themselves been cited), including 33 papers in Radiology, Nuclear Medicine and Imaging, 31 papers in Materials Chemistry and 25 papers in Electrical and Electronic Engineering. Recurrent topics in Hwaung Lee’s work include Plasma Applications and Diagnostics (33 papers), Catalytic Processes in Materials Science (28 papers) and Plasma Diagnostics and Applications (23 papers). Hwaung Lee is often cited by papers focused on Plasma Applications and Diagnostics (33 papers), Catalytic Processes in Materials Science (28 papers) and Plasma Diagnostics and Applications (23 papers). Hwaung Lee collaborates with scholars based in South Korea, Italy and Russia. Hwaung Lee's co-authors include Hyung Keun Song, Antonius Indarto, Byung-Ki Na, Jae-Wook Choi, Hyung Keun Song, Dae Ryook Yang, Jae-Wook Choi, S. Yu. Savinov, Seungsoo Kim and Kee‐Kahb Koo and has published in prestigious journals such as Journal of Hazardous Materials, Chemical Engineering Journal and Industrial & Engineering Chemistry Research.
